Output 6655583689103ee1bb03a48f433ddf0d402a621ceef033cba4e7b1a92f53a6e1:0

value
81436
script pubkey
OP_0 OP_PUSHBYTES_20 bbc73a1ffa37ceca703cae6e1c3e431b878e86a0
address
bc1qh0rn58l6xl8v5upu4ehpc0jrrwrcap4q9z2r83
transaction
6655583689103ee1bb03a48f433ddf0d402a621ceef033cba4e7b1a92f53a6e1